Caste Discrimination & Injustice-Free Punjab: Rs 1.34 Cr Released to Victims of Atrocities News: In an effort to eradicate the cruelty of the caste system and promote social upliftment, Punjab Minister Baljit Kaur stated that the State Government is “fully committed” to safeguarding the dignity and rights of Scheduled Caste communities and ensuring justice for victims of atrocities.

Minister for Social Justice, Empowerment, and Minorities, Baljit Kaur, informed that Rs 1.34 crore has been released to victims and beneficiaries during the financial year 2025–26.

Advertisement

The funds have been released under the Protection of Civil Rights Act, 1955, and the Scheduled Castes and Scheduled Tribes (Prevention of Atrocities) Act, 1989.

Caste Discrimination and Injustice-Free Punjab

Baljit Kaur added that under the leadership of Chief Minister Bhagwant Singh Mann, the State Government is determined to build a Punjab free from discrimination and injustice against the Scheduled Caste communities.

Advertisement

She stated that the Punjab government “stands firmly with the victims and their families and is ensuring that they receive timely financial assistance, protection, and rehabilitation.”

To ensure the effective implementation of the Atrocities Act across the state, she said that continuous awareness campaigns, strict enforcement measures, and swift response mechanisms are being strengthened.

She reaffirmed that promoting equality, human dignity, and social harmony remains one of the top priorities of the Bhagwant Mann-led Punjab Government.
